Sagging eyelids – a natural phenomenon after 50
With age, skin loses elasticity and firmness. This particularly affects the eye area, where the epidermis is naturally thinner. Drooping eyelids are the result of this perfectly normal biological process.
This change can significantly alter the appearance of the eyes. Thevisible space of the mobile eyelid is progressively reduced. As a result, make-up becomes more complex to apply and hold in place.

Why classic make-up no longer works
Traditional eyeshadows tend to migrate into skin folds. This creates unflattering demarcations throughout the day. What’s more, creamy textures often accentuate the creased appearance of the skin.
Make-up techniques learned at 20 are no longer appropriate at 50. As the mobile eyelid is less visible, you need to rethink your approach entirely. As a result, certain gestures must be modified to achieve a harmonious result.
- Choose long-lasting textures that don’t run.
- Avoid high-gloss finishes that accentuate wrinkles.
- Apply makeup to open eyelids to better visualize the result
- Choose matte, natural shades for a lifting effect
- Use a fixing base before applying makeup
The miracle product recommended by the expert for droopy eyelids
According to the advice of a make-up professional, one product in particular stands out. It’s a quality eyelid primer. This essential product prepares the skin and enables make-up to last all day.
This base creates a smooth, even surface on which shadows adhere better. It prevents pigments from accumulating in natural creases. On the other hand, it does not artificially alter skin texture.
Application is quick and easy. Simply apply a small amount to the entire eyelid. Then gently pat the product into the skin, before applying your usual make-up.

How to choose the right eyelid primer
Not all bases on the market are created equal. It’s best to choose a formula without heavy silicones, which can weigh down the eyelid. Light, fluid textures generally offer the best results.
The shade of the base is also important. A lightly tinted base can even out skin texture before applying make-up. However, a transparent version is perfect for everyday needs.
Price is not always a guarantee of quality in this product category. Affordable options offer excellent results for treating droopy eyelids. The most important thing is to test and find the right formula for your skin.
Complementary gestures to enhance eyes after 50
Beyond the base, a few make-up tricks can make all the difference. Working the eyebrow gives structure to the eyes and creates a natural lifting effect. A well-defined eyebrow draws the eye upwards.
Apply eye shadow strategically. Darker shades are placed above the natural crease of the eyelid. This technique creates a flattering illusion of depth.
Mascara remains a precious ally for opening the eyes. A covering formula is preferred on upper lashes. A light stroke of the lash curler before application accentuates the opening effect.
Finally, lighting plays a crucial role in make-up. Natural light makes it easier to see the final result. Women with droopy eyelids will benefit from applying make-up facing a window, for optimal results in 2026.
